Beyond the Chatbot

We are seeing a rapid expansion of AI into physical environments. It's not just the sci-fi dream of autonomous vehicles anymore. It's happening in our warehouses, our factories, and soon, right on our faces in the form of smarter, context-aware glasses.

I find this shift profoundly humanizing. Why? Because the world isn't made of text. It's made of objects, movement, challenges, and messy, physical reality. When we bring AI into this space, we aren't just making "smarter computers"; we’re augmenting our ability to interact with the world itself.

Imagine glasses that don’t just show you notifications, but actually understand the object you're looking at—telling you the name of that plant in the park, translating a sign in a language you don’t speak, or helping you navigate a busy street by highlighting a safe path. That’s not a chatbot. That’s an extension of the self.

The Industrial Shift

In manufacturing, this isn't theoretical. Factories are turning into living, breathing, self-optimizing ecosystems. AI is managing material flows and making real-time scheduling decisions that would make a human manager's head spin.

Some might look at this and see "job automation." I look at it and see the elimination of drudgery. Predictive maintenance—the ability to know a machine is going to fail before it actually does—is finally delivering on its promise. It means less downtime, less wasted material, and frankly, safer working conditions.

A Note on Responsibility

Of course, moving AI into the physical realm changes the stakes. A hallucinating chatbot is a nuisance; a malfunctioning robot in a warehouse or a misinterpreting navigation system on a busy road is a liability.

As we stand on the precipice of this physical expansion, the conversation must shift from "what can it do?" to "what should it do, and how do we keep it safe?" We are essentially teaching AI to inhabit our world. We need to be excellent teachers.
